Output da8fde114befaae1677253cc8f24fa54c683337436ae02ba76a5c3bf94123f3d:19

value
77765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d76e66b09c8d79271927cf799c1aa036170e5a75 OP_EQUAL
address
3ML7TbKFk9pMaTMn2SRgAXhTfD3N9h8Xku
transaction
da8fde114befaae1677253cc8f24fa54c683337436ae02ba76a5c3bf94123f3d
confirmations
138627
spent
true